What I Don’t Like

Update 8/22/20: Currently Amazon is only offering cash back on Amazon devices or products. This has decreased my usage of the app significantly.

I have found it is getting increasingly more difficult to earn cash back in the recent past.

Aside from the more limited retailer options, I have run into errors a few times when submitting grocery receipts.

A couple of times I’ve gotten notifications the day after I uploaded (and trashed) my receipt to say it doesn’t meet requirements of the time frame when it actually did. My lesson from this is to keep the receipt for 24 hours in case it happens again and I need to contact support.

They also sometimes require you to scan the bar code of items as proof of purchase and if you throw out the item before you scan your receipt, you won’t get credit for it. So keep that in mind and do your scanning ASAP after shopping.

I also have found that the scanner is extremely challenging to use. The app views the bar code in a way that makes it very blurry and won’t read it. You’re better off entering the bar code manually. Fortunately, that is an option. Just tap the ? in the top right corner.

Is it worth the download?

If space is no issue on your phone and the places you shop at are one of the participating retailers, yes, because you have nothing to lose and only something to gain.

However, if that precious space on your phone is tight, I would hold off until retailers that you use most are back on the list (assuming they currently aren’t). That would make it worth your memory space.
